1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which describes reuptake in neural communication?
Back
The absorption of neurotransmitters by a presynaptic neuron after it has sent a signal to a postsynaptic neuron.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Neural firing occurs as an all-or-nothing response, which means?
Back
Neurons fire only when a certain threshold is reached.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is unique about a reflex arc?
Back
A reflex arc enables rapid responses to stimuli without brain involvement.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the small gap between two neurons called?
Back
Synapse
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which part of the neuron receives signals from other neurons?
Back
Dendrite
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a threshold in neural communication?
Back
The minimum stimulus level needed to trigger an action potential.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The chemical messengers released into the spaces between neurons are called
Back
neurotransmitters
